What is GeForce NOW and how does it relate to NVIDIA games online?
GeForce NOW is NVIDIA's cloud gaming service, allowing you to stream a vast library of PC games from their powerful servers directly to almost any device you own. It means you can play graphically demanding NVIDIA-compatible titles online without needing a high-end gaming PC yourself, relying on NVIDIA's cloud infrastructure.
How can I check my internet speed for NVIDIA online gaming?
To check your internet speed for NVIDIA online gaming, use online speed test websites like Speedtest.net. Look for high download and upload speeds, but critically, also focus on low ping to a server near you, as this directly impacts game responsiveness.
Do I need an NVIDIA graphics card to use GeForce NOW?
No, you do not need an NVIDIA graphics card on your local device to use GeForce NOW. The service streams the game from NVIDIA's cloud GPUs, meaning almost any internet-connected device with a screen can become an NVIDIA-powered gaming rig.
What are common causes of lag in NVIDIA online games?
Common causes of lag in NVIDIA online games include a slow or unstable internet connection, high network congestion, distant game servers, outdated graphics drivers, and background applications consuming bandwidth or system resources.

How do I optimize NVIDIA Control Panel settings for online FPS games?
For online FPS games, optimize NVIDIA Control Panel settings by setting 'Power management mode' to 'Prefer maximum performance' and 'Low Latency Mode' to 'Ultra.' Also, set 'Texture filtering - Quality' to 'High performance' to prioritize frames over minor visual details.

What's the best way to reduce ping and latency in GeForce NOW?
The best way to reduce ping and latency in GeForce NOW is to use a wired Ethernet connection, ensure your router's QoS prioritizes game traffic, and select the GeForce NOW server region geographically closest to you for the shortest network path.

My game keeps disconnecting on GeForce NOW, what's wrong?
Frequent disconnections on GeForce NOW often point to an unstable internet connection. Ensure you're on a wired connection, check for Wi-Fi interference, and confirm that your ISP isn't experiencing issues. Router reboots can also often resolve temporary network glitches.
How can I prevent packet loss when playing NVIDIA online games?
To prevent packet loss, use a wired Ethernet connection to your router and ensure no other devices are heavily hogging bandwidth on your network. Check your router's health and consider contacting your ISP if the issue persists, as it might be an external line problem.
Myth vs Reality: Is Wi-Fi 6 always better for online gaming than Ethernet?
Myth vs Reality: While Wi-Fi 6 offers significant improvements over older Wi-Fi standards, a direct Ethernet connection remains superior for online gaming due to its inherent stability, lower latency, and absence of wireless interference. Ethernet consistently provides a more reliable, lower-ping experience.

How frequently should I update my NVIDIA graphics drivers?
You should update your NVIDIA graphics drivers whenever new 'Game Ready' drivers are released, especially for new game launches or major patches. Generally, checking every two to four weeks ensures you have the latest performance optimizations and bug fixes.
What should I do if a new NVIDIA driver update causes issues?
If a new NVIDIA driver update causes issues, first try performing a clean installation of the driver. If problems persist, roll back to the previous stable driver version using Display Driver Uninstaller (DDU) and report the issue to NVIDIA support.

My NVIDIA game keeps crashing, what's the first thing to check?
If your NVIDIA game keeps crashing, first ensure your graphics drivers are up-to-date. Next, check for game file integrity through your game launcher (e.g., Steam, Epic Games). Overheating components can also cause crashes, so monitor your GPU and CPU temperatures.
Myth vs Reality: Does reinstalling the game always fix performance bugs?
Myth vs Reality: Reinstalling a game can fix corrupted files or installation issues that cause performance bugs, but it's not a universal fix. Often, bugs stem from driver conflicts, system resource limitations, or network problems, which a simple reinstall won't address. Always diagnose first.
How to fix stuttering in NVIDIA online games on a powerful PC?
To fix stuttering on a powerful PC, ensure 'Low Latency Mode' is set correctly in NVIDIA Control Panel. Disable any overlays (GeForce Experience, Discord) that might conflict. Check for background processes or services consuming excessive resources, and verify game files for corruption. Sometimes, a full DDU driver reinstall helps.

5. **Q:** How can I reduce ping for better responsiveness in NVIDIA online games?
**A:** Lowering ping is a game-changer for online responsiveness, and it's usually about optimizing your network path. First, ditch Wi-Fi and use an Ethernet cable for a direct, stable connection to your router. Wi-Fi introduces variability and potential interference. Next, ensure your router's firmware is up-to-date and consider enabling Quality of Service (QoS) settings to prioritize game traffic over other network activities. If you're on GeForce NOW, select the server closest to your physical location; that's often the biggest ping killer right there. You might also try a custom DNS server like Google's or Cloudflare's, as they can sometimes offer faster routing. Lastly, make sure no one else on your network is hogging bandwidth with downloads or streaming. Little tweaks like these really cut down on that frustrating input delay. 6. **Q:** What are the optimal NVIDIA Control Panel settings for competitive FPS games?
**A:** For competitive FPS games, you're aiming for maximum performance and minimal input latency. Here's my go-to setup in the NVIDIA Control Panel: Under 'Manage 3D settings,' set 'Power management mode' to 'Prefer maximum performance.' This tells your GPU to always run at full clock speed, preventing throttling. For 'Low Latency Mode,' set it to 'Ultra' for games where GPU bound scenarios are common, or 'On' if 'Ultra' causes issues. Set 'Texture filtering - Quality' to 'High performance.' This slightly reduces visual fidelity for a significant FPS gain. You'll also want to make sure 'Preferred refresh rate' is set to 'Highest available' for your monitor. These settings prioritize raw speed and responsiveness, which is absolutely critical when every millisecond counts in a firefight. Trust me, it makes a difference. Give it a shot!
7. **Q:** How do I diagnose and fix persistent FPS drops or stuttering specific to NVIDIA titles?
**A:** Diagnosing persistent FPS drops can feel like detective work, but we've got this! Start by monitoring your system's resources (CPU, GPU, RAM, VRAM usage, temperatures) using tools like MSI Afterburner or HWMonitor. This helps identify bottlenecks. Often, overheating components will throttle performance. Next, try a clean installation of your NVIDIA drivers using Display Driver Uninstaller (DDU) to completely remove old files before installing the latest version. Sometimes, corrupted driver files are the culprit. Also, check your in-game settings; certain demanding options, even on a powerful card, can cause drops. If using GeForce NOW, test different server locations and ensure your internet connection is stable. Finally, disable any overlays (like Discord, GeForce Experience overlay) that might conflict with the game. It's about systematically eliminating possibilities until you pinpoint the issue. 9. **Q:** What's the best approach to keep my NVIDIA drivers updated for optimal online gaming?
**A:** Keeping your drivers updated is simpler than you might think, and it's crucial for peak performance. I always recommend using the GeForce Experience application. It automatically notifies you when new 'Game Ready' drivers are available. You can download and install them directly through the app with just a few clicks. Opt for the 'Custom Installation' and select 'Perform a clean installation' whenever possible. This ensures all old driver files are purged, preventing potential conflicts or performance issues. Alternatively, you can visit NVIDIA's official driver download page, manually select your GPU, and download the latest version. Consistency is key here; make it a habit to check for updates every couple of weeks, especially before a major new game release or patch. Staying current keeps your system humming along. 10. **Q:** How do I manage background applications to prevent lag in NVIDIA online games?
**A:** Managing background apps is a simple but super effective way to reclaim system resources and smooth out your online gaming. First, hit Ctrl+Shift+Esc to open Task Manager. Go to the 'Processes' tab and sort by 'CPU' or 'Memory' usage. Close anything non-essential that's eating up resources, like web browsers with many tabs, streaming apps, or download managers. Next, check your 'Startup' tab and disable any programs you don't need launching with Windows. For network hogging, look at apps syncing files or performing updates. Consider pausing services like OneDrive or Dropbox during gaming. You can also use NVIDIA's own GeForce Experience to optimize game settings and even close background apps for you. It's about giving your game the full focus of your system, ensuring nothing competes for those precious cycles or bandwidth. Keep an eye on it, and you'll notice the difference!
